The main difference in S1 is that S1 has higher overclocking, tunelling network interface support and a some debugging turned off. It's smaller.

The reason why it is possible to choose is to have flexibility. And also in case of some problems with new kernel it is still possible to use

kitchen to revert to old one. For practical reason.

Update kitchen updated. Possibility to choose Alarm Clock: Stock or Desk Clock

ATTENTION: it has been reported that stock alarm clock is behaving oddly on som phones - it doesn't wake up correctly when phone is in deep sleep and thus doesn't ring. Use Desk clock if you have problems with stock.

You have been warned. Please, don't blame me for your missed appointments :)

Welcome :)

1) Flash is not included. It has to be installed manually. Use version 11 from this topic:

http://android.modaco.com/topic/347442-working-adobe-flash-102-103-11-bbciplayer-streams-feeds/page__hl__flash

2) My ROM has the advantage of easy installation. There is no need for any preinstallation steps like root or installing clockworkmod.

Basic TPT image does everything for you. Just follow the steps in the first post. Then use Update Kitchen to upgrade to the latest version

and customize ROM according to your preferences.

After generating update from Update Kitchen, download it and put it on SD card (DO NOT EXTRACT!). Reboot to recovery (e.g. using the power-off menu), and choose "install zip from sd card / choose zip from sd card" to install it.

Well done, first time is always nervy, there'll be no holding you back now.

If you do decide to move to another rom you may have to TPT again as the Skatie system partition is smaller than most at 150mb, most of the roms here need a minimum 200mb system. Its quite straightforward and the links are in the TPT thread, I think most of us are using option 2.
